Khoobsurat Sonam Kapoor Goes Traditional For Promotions
Sonam Kapoor looked red hot in a stunning vintage outfit from designer Sunita Kapoor's brand Amaya at the promotions of her movie 'Khoobsurat'. The Bollywood diva, who is known for her sense of style and brands, looked so cute in the dress that we just couldn't take our eyes off her.
Recently, we have seen this beauty wearing short dresses and pleated skirts from her favourite designers such as Zara and Nisha Sainani. She looked different and trendy in these dresses. But, this ghagra choli she is seen in tops it all! This is the very first time she has worn a traditional outfit from Rajasthan for movie promotions and we have fallen head over heels with this Indian style.
Going vintage for promoting her movie Khoobsurat, we least expected this look from Sonam, considering she is one of those ladies who ranks high in style and fashion, especially in Western wear.
THE MIS-MATCHED QUEEN AT PROMOTIONS
The ghagra choli's red hot colour looked dashing on her, making her glow to perfection. The other thing we noticed on Sonam is the silver jhumkas, a matching silver bangle and a chain silver bag.
These three accessories, which she wore to complete her Rajasthani style, was indeed superb since it went well with the heavy mirror work on the bodice of the outfit.
The uniquely crafted costume she was seen in reflects the cultural lineage and richly myriad tradition of Rajasthan. The attire, which is accentuated by fine bandhani or bandhej design, was dazzling only because of the subtle mirror and beads work on the bodice and sleeves.
Her hairstyle was simple and elegant too with the centre parting and the soft crown braids. This is one of the many styles we loved on Sonam Kapoor for her 'Khoobsurat' promotions. Don't you agree?
